Texas Attorney General Files Suit Against Power Provider Griddy

AUSTIN (CBSDFW.COM) – Days after the Electric Reliability Council of Texas (ERCOT) shutdown Griddy in Texas, the state attorney general’s office has filed suit against the wholesale electricity provider. Texas utility customer files $1B lawsuit against Griddy after electric bill tops $9,000

A Texas utility customer impacted by the state's devastating winter storms this month filed a $1 billion class-action lawsuit against wholesale electricity retailer Griddy Energy LLC on Monday, accusing the company of " unlawful price gouging." The plaintiff, Lisa Khoury of Mont Belvieu, alleges in the suit that while her monthly electricity bills from Griddy were around $200 to $250, the company automatically withdrew $1,200 from Feb. 13-18 and her entire bill was $9,546 from Feb. 1-19. Texas sues power provider Griddy, alleging deceptive advertising and marketing

Texas Attorney General Ken Paxton (R) on Monday sued Griddy LLC, arguing the energy provider violated the state’s Deceptive Trade Practices Act by hiking customers’ bills to cover its own failure to prepare for extreme winter weather. “During times of stability and low demand on the grid, Griddy was able to purchase electricity cheaply and pass those savings to consumers.  But instability in the market can expose its customers to enormous risk, resulting in massive losses to consumers,” the lawsuit states. “Despite that very real risk, Griddy’s marketing persistently misled its customers about the nature and extent of this risk and the costs consumers could expect when utilizing Griddy’s services.” The complaint alleges Griddy, which purchases power on an open market instead of generating it, has a history of such behavior, saying it similarly increased rates amid an August 2019 heat wave to as much as $9 per kilowatt hour, the same rate it charged during the February winter … [Read more...] about Texas sues power provider Griddy, alleging deceptive advertising and marketing

Texas power retailer accused of price gouging in $1B class action suit

A Texas power retailer was hit with a more than $1 billion lawsuit on Monday filed by Texas residents who accused the company of price gouging in the face of a deadly winter storm that knocked many of the state's power supply facilities offline. The Dallas Morning News reported that a class action lawsuit filed in Houston district court accuses Griddy, a Texas company that is one of several providing power to state residents in the state's unique energy grid, of sharply raising prices for thousands of users in the face of the storm. Texas residents reported sky-high bills in the days following last week's storm as frozen natural gas plants and other facilities meant the supply of available power was sharply reduced.
